| As with ALL class action suits, the lawyers are the only ones that win. Yeah! Stupid lawyers.
Though technically, the lawsuits against Sprint and Verizon originated thanks to tough consumer protection laws in Minnesota, and resulted not only in pro-rated ETFs, but thirty day money back guarantees as well as carriers no longer being able to extend the contracts silently every time a customer changed absolutely anything about their plan.
But yeah, other than that, stupid lawyers, useless lawsuits, etc. |
